Transaction e3f62f284a979dacf29d6d326611a992e266be798c9ac26496005e7181921253

2 Input
2 Outputs
  • e3f62f284a979dacf29d6d326611a992e266be798c9ac26496005e7181921253:0
  • value  13841
    address  bc1qk3vltk0jqrrz8w3ewt85x5x5rzhvt6mq977mjd4urfzhj7wzkn6sune5cx
  • e3f62f284a979dacf29d6d326611a992e266be798c9ac26496005e7181921253:1
  • value  1557081
    address  34rwCNfEiTodL8ztq2ExnTS4tLjZMBDjLf